Ramsay Street is gearing up for another emotional goodbye as Neighbours prepares to wrap its latest chapter next week, marking its second send off in as many years.
This time, the network is promising big returns, clashing loyalties and a cul de sac showdown that tests the very heart of the street.
The finale centres on a simmering battle between Paul Robinson and Shane Ramsay as their competing developments divide the neighbourhood, while Susan Kennedy digs in to protect the legacy of the street she loves.

Familiar faces will return (though fans shouldn’t expect another Kylie or Guy Pearce cameo) and long time locals reflect on what Ramsay Street has meant to them, setting the stage for a farewell built on nostalgia, conflict and a little fan-pleasing sentiment.
To get there, next week’s broadcast schedule will look a little unusual. Neighbours will air as normal at 4pm on Monday and Tuesday, but Wednesday & Thursday’s daytime slots will be filled with House Hunters Australia repeats as the soon to be vacated timeslot begins to wind down.
Instead, the finale jumps to primetime for a well earned send off, airing as a double episode at 8:40pm AEDT on Thursday night following a new episode of The Graham Norton Show.
It’s understood alternatives were explored, though with Prime Video funding most of the revived run, the streamer naturally had a strong say in how the finale rollout would take shape.
However, fans should beware of spoilers. With Prime Video set to premiere the episodes internationally from around 6pm AEDT, Australian audiences watching on 10 will face a few risky hours online depending on their timezone.
This farewell comes after the revived production found itself back on uncertain footing earlier this year, with negotiations between Amazon and Fremantle collapsing following a strategic shift that folded Freevee into Prime Video.

So while this axing marks a second goodbye for the iconic soap despite its brief return and four decades on air, history has shown that Ramsay Street has a habit of defying final curtain calls.
Never say never, even if this one feels convincing.
The Neighbours finale airs Thursday, 11 December at 8:40pm AEDT on 10.
